OK, I analyzed that: my test install failed to install HTTP::Cookies. That resulted in a failure to reset the UA in t/modules/aaa.t when switching to form based auth checks. The old UA still had redirect support active and thus the test failed, because it tested conditions on the wrong response. The failure to create a new UA was hidden, because Apache-Test/lib/Apache/TestRequest.pm uses

    172     eval { $UA ||= __PACKAGE__->new(%$args); };

and the eval hides the error (likely on purpose for other situations).
